Transaction 4ddfed75d94bce54f013e0b9854550b339e9c2fee46054ec349150599be29a31
1 Input
1 Output
-
4ddfed75d94bce54f013e0b9854550b339e9c2fee46054ec349150599be29a31:0
- value
- 158507236
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1875d5a9f825eafa1a561e8540955a5ac9f27961 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13ELNu3A1K959kbrUwE3VaqMNfwWW2P4Y3